The MIC2937A-3.3WU-TR is a linear voltage regulator that uses a pass transistor to regulate the output voltage. It operates by comparing the output voltage with a reference voltage and adjusting the pass transistor accordingly to maintain a stable output voltage.

Sure! Here are 10 common questions and answers related to the application of MIC2937A-3.3WU-TR in technical solutions:
Q: What is the MIC2937A-3.3WU-TR? A: The MIC2937A-3.3WU-TR is a low-dropout voltage regulator (LDO) IC that provides a fixed output voltage of 3.3V.
Q: What is the input voltage range for the MIC2937A-3.3WU-TR? A: The input voltage range for the MIC2937A-3.3WU-TR is typically between 4.5V and 26V.
Q: What is the maximum output current of the MIC2937A-3.3WU-TR? A: The MIC2937A-3.3WU-TR can provide a maximum output current of 750mA.
Q: Can the MIC2937A-3.3WU-TR be used in battery-powered applications? A: Yes, the MIC2937A-3.3WU-TR can be used in battery-powered applications as it has a low dropout voltage and low quiescent current.
Q: Does the MIC2937A-3.3WU-TR require any external components for operation? A: Yes, the MIC2937A-3.3WU-TR requires an input capacitor and an output capacitor for stability and proper operation.
Q: Is the MIC2937A-3.3WU-TR suitable for automotive applications? A: Yes, the MIC2937A-3.3WU-TR is designed to meet the requirements of automotive applications and is AEC-Q100 qualified.
Q: Can the MIC2937A-3.3WU-TR handle transient voltage spikes? A: Yes, the MIC2937A-3.3WU-TR has built-in protection features like thermal shutdown and current limit to handle transient voltage spikes.
Q: What is the dropout voltage of the MIC2937A-3.3WU-TR? A: The dropout voltage of the MIC2937A-3.3WU-TR is typically 350mV at 750mA load current.
Q: Is the MIC2937A-3.3WU-TR available in different package options? A: Yes, the MIC2937A-3.3WU-TR is available in a TO-263-5 package.
Q: Can the MIC2937A-3.3WU-TR be used in industrial control systems? A: Yes, the MIC2937A-3.3WU-TR is suitable for use in industrial control systems due to its wide input voltage range and robust design.
